A major update has emerged from the two-match Test series between India and South Africa. Captain Shubman Gill has been ruled out of the second Test. He suffered a neck injury while batting during the first Test. He subsequently struggled to bat properly in the first innings, retiring hurt, and then did not bat in the second innings. He was immediately taken for a check-up and has now been ruled out of the second Test as well.
BCCI Secretary Provides Update
BCCI Secretary Devjit Saikia stated, "Team India captain Shubman Gill, who suffered a neck injury during the first Test against South Africa, has been ruled out of the second Test in Guwahati. Gill suffered a neck injury on the second day of the Kolkata Test and was taken to the hospital for evaluation after the day's play. He was kept under observation and discharged the next day. He arrived in Guwahati on November 19, 2025." However, he has not fully recovered and will therefore be unable to participate in the second Test. He will now leave for Mumbai for further evaluation and treatment. Rishabh Pant will captain the team in his absence.
A Major Setback for India
This is a major setback for India, as the team lost the Kolkata Test against South Africa. The team failed to achieve the target of 124 runs and fell 30 runs short. Gill's absence was deeply felt then. Now, his absence in the second Test could be detrimental. India is already trailing 0-1 and facing the threat of a clean sweep.
Pant will captain in a Test for the first time.
Pant will be captaining in a Test for the first time. This is a big opportunity for him to prove himself. Pant was not able to bat well in the last Test. He was dismissed for 27 runs in the first innings and two runs in the second innings. Now, under his captaincy, he will be looking to lead Team India to victory and make a comeback in the series. This is a crucial match for India. Sai Sudarshan could replace Gill at number four, or Nitish Reddy could be included in Gambhir's all-round strategy.
